Miami in January is peak season, and with good reason. January is one of the most reliably good months weather-wise in South Florida. It's warm, dry, and the city is in full swing. If you're visiting Miami, January is one of the top months to do it.
Weather
Daytime temperatures average 24°C to 26°C, with cool evenings around 15°C to 17°C. January is in the dry season with very little rain. Humidity is lower than summer. The beach is fully viable and the water is warm enough for swimming at around 22°C. It's as close to perfect beach weather as Miami gets without the summer heat and rain.
Crowds and Prices
January is high season. Miami Beach, South Beach, and the Art Deco district are busy with visitors. Hotel prices on South Beach and in Coconut Grove are higher than shoulder months. Art Basel in December brings some of that energy into January. Book accommodation well in advance and expect summer-level pricing.
What's On
The Art Deco Weekend festival typically takes place in mid-January on South Beach, celebrating the neighbourhood's architectural heritage with tours, music, and outdoor events. The Calle Ocho area and Wynwood are both active year-round, with events in January adding to the cultural calendar.
One Thing to Watch
January is also when snowbirds and winter escapes from the northeast US converge on Miami, filling hotels and driving up demand. If your dates overlap with any major events or holidays, book well ahead.
